  3. While I only received about 0.75 inches of rain over the last two days, the winds have been quite impressive. With many areas still without power—from Lower Macungie all the way to Quakertown—I have no doubt that numerous fuses, transformers, and sections of the electrical distribution system have been damaged. I have been fortunate. Most of the electrical service in my neighborhood is underground, and the surrounding trees were extensively trimmed after Hurricane Sandy. That has undoubtedly made a difference. It raises an important question: Why aren't we making a greater commitment to underground utility infrastructure? Municipalities should be encouraged to require underground electric service wherever practical, while state and federal grant programs should help utilities such as PPL modernize aging infrastructure. Although the upfront costs are significant, the long-term benefits in reliability, public safety, and reduced storm damage are substantial. Many people also don't realize that restoring power isn't as simple as replacing a wire. Utility crews must first remove fallen trees, inspect miles of damaged circuits, replace transformers and fuses, repair broken poles and conductors, and verify that each section of the electrical system is safe before power can be restored. That process takes time, especially after a widespread wind event. What has made this year particularly challenging is the unprecedented number of dead ash trees killed by the emerald ash borer. As a township manager, I have been urging elected officials to dedicate funding for the safe removal of these hazardous trees, yet the response has largely been silence. These dead ash trees are creating the conditions for our next major disaster—not only through repeated damage to our electrical infrastructure, but also by increasing the likelihood of debris jams in our streams and rivers that can dramatically worsen flooding during future heavy rain events. A single blocked bridge opening or culvert can cause water to back up quickly, flooding roads, homes, and farmland even when rainfall amounts alone might not have produced significant flooding. The reality is that mitigation is almost always less expensive than disaster recovery. Every dollar invested in hazardous tree removal, stream maintenance, and more resilient utility infrastructure can save many times that amount in emergency response, prolonged power outages, property damage, and disaster recovery costs. Waiting until after the next major storm is simply the most expensive way to solve the problem. The Little Lehigh Creek is one of the most important cold-water fisheries in Pennsylvania. Its exceptional wild trout habitat is sustained almost entirely by groundwater discharge. Unlike streams that respond quickly to rainfall, the Little Lehigh depends on a healthy aquifer system maintaining adequate base flows year-round. When groundwater levels decline, streamflows decline. When streamflows decline, water temperatures rise. When water temperatures rise, trout populations and the entire aquatic ecosystem suffer. The importance of the Little Lehigh extends far beyond the Lehigh Valley. Anglers, conservationists, and outdoor enthusiasts travel from across Pennsylvania and neighboring states to fish its waters. It is recognized as one of the premier limestone trout streams in the Commonwealth and serves as an indicator of the health of the region's groundwater resources. If base flows continue to decline, the repercussions extend well beyond trout. Reduced groundwater discharge affects wetlands, springs, private wells, agricultural operations, public water supplies, and the overall ecological health of the watershed. Once groundwater levels drop significantly, recovery is often measured in months—not days or weeks.   19. Recent rainfall across portions of the Lehigh Valley, including approximately 1.40 inches at my location, was certainly beneficial for vegetation, lawns, crops, and surface soil moisture. However, despite this rainfall, stream base flows continue to decline rapidly, indicating that the region is still experiencing significant underlying groundwater deficits. One of the primary reasons for this is that late May and early June represent peak seasonal vegetation demand. Trees and crops are now fully leafed out and actively transpiring large amounts of water back into the atmosphere. As a result, much of the recent rainfall is being intercepted by vegetation or absorbed into extremely dry upper soil layers before it can deeply infiltrate and meaningfully recharge aquifers and groundwater systems. The geology of the Lehigh Valley further complicates drought recovery. Carbonate limestone and dolomite formations common throughout the region can rapidly absorb rainfall through fractures and karst features, while upland shale and sandstone areas often have limited groundwater storage capacity. This creates a situation where streams may temporarily rise after rainfall events but then quickly recede once runoff diminishes. Although recent precipitation has helped reduce immediate vegetation stress and temporarily improved surface conditions, true hydrologic recovery will likely require multiple widespread soaking rain events, lower evapotranspiration rates, and sustained groundwater recharge over an extended period of time before stream base flows and aquifer levels fully recover. Lehigh County also recently experienced one of its driest Aprils on record, and year-to-date precipitation deficits continue to contribute to ongoing drought-related concerns throughout the region.
